Buying Guide for 6 Lug 22 Wheels

Understanding 6 Lug Wheels

When I first started looking for 6 lug 22 wheels, I realized it’s important to understand what “6 lug” means. It refers to the number of bolt holes on the wheel, which connect it to the vehicle’s hub. Six-lug wheels are common on trucks and SUVs because they provide extra strength and durability compared to 5 lug wheels.

Why Choose 22 Inch Wheels?

I chose 22 inch wheels because they offer a great balance of style and performance. Larger wheels like these can enhance the appearance of my vehicle, giving it a more aggressive and modern look. Plus, they can improve handling and stability, especially on bigger vehicles that benefit from the larger contact patch with the road.

Checking Bolt Pattern and Fitment

One of the first things I checked was the bolt pattern to make sure the wheels would fit my vehicle. The bolt pattern is usually written as something like “6×135,” where 6 is the number of lug holes and 135 is the distance in millimeters between the holes. It’s essential to match this exactly to avoid fitment issues or unsafe driving conditions.

Considering Wheel Offset and Backspacing

Offset and backspacing were new terms for me at the start. Offset refers to how far the wheel mounting surface is from the centerline of the wheel. It affects how the wheel sits in relation to the fenders and suspension. Backspacing is the distance from the mounting surface to the inside edge of the wheel. Getting these measurements right ensures proper clearance for brakes and suspension components.

Material and Construction

I looked into the materials used for 6 lug 22 wheels, mainly alloy versus steel. Alloy wheels tend to be lighter and provide better heat dissipation, which can improve braking performance. Steel wheels are heavier but generally more durable and less expensive. Depending on how I planned to use my vehicle (daily driving versus off-road), I considered these factors carefully.

Load Rating and Durability

Since 6 lug wheels are often used on heavy-duty vehicles, I made sure to check the load rating. This rating tells you the maximum weight each wheel can safely support. It’s crucial to choose wheels that can handle the weight of your vehicle plus any extra cargo or towing you plan to do.
